The charity supports children and young people, elderly people, people with disabilities, other charities or voluntary bodies, and other defined groups. Halton Community Transport is a registered charity whose purpose is economic or community development and employment. It delivers its work by providing services. The charity is based in Cheshire and operates in Liverpool City and Halton.

Activities & Mission

To provide transport for disabled people and community groups.
